Asian Handicap
A type of spread that eliminates the draw by using half‑goal or quarter‑goal lines, giving only two possible outcomes.
002
Bankroll
The total amount of money set aside for betting.
003
Bet Slip
The digital record that lists your selected bets, stake, and potential payout before you confirm.
004
Both Teams to Score
A bet on whether each team will score at least one goal during the match.
005
Cash-Out
A feature that lets you settle a bet before the event ends, locking in a profit or limiting a loss.
006
Correct Score
A bet predicting the exact final score of a match.
007
Double Chance
A bet that covers two of the three possible outcomes (home win/draw, away win/draw, or win for either side) in one wager.
008
Draw No Bet
A bet that refunds your stake if the match ends in a draw; you only win if your chosen team wins.
009
Edge
The statistical advantage you believe you have over the bookmaker’s odds.
010
First Goal Scorer
A bet on which player will score the opening goal of the match.
011
In-Play Betting
Placing a bet after the match has started, with odds that update as the game unfolds.
012
Kelly Criterion
A mathematical formula that calculates the optimal fraction of your bankroll to wager based on your edge.
013
KYC
The process of verifying a bettor’s identity to prevent fraud, money laundering, and underage gambling.
014
Moneyline
A bet on which team will win the match outright, with odds shown as a positive or negative number.
015
Odds
The number that tells you how much you can win relative to your stake; higher odds mean bigger potential payout.
016
Over/Under
A bet on whether the total number of goals scored in a match will be higher (over) or lower (under) a set line.
017
Parlay
A single bet that links two or more selections; all must win for the bet to pay out, increasing the odds.
018
Reverse Line Movement
When the odds move opposite to where most public bets are placed, often indicating sharp money.
019
Spread
A handicap given to the favorite team to level the playing field; you win if the favorite overcomes the spread.
020
Stake
The amount of money you risk on a bet.
021
Steam
A rapid change in odds caused by heavy betting action on one side of a market.
022
Unit
A standard portion of your bankroll used to size bets consistently.
023
Value Bet
A wager where you think the odds offered are higher than the true probability, giving you a positive expected return.
024
Vig
The built‑in commission or fee that a bookmaker includes in the odds, reducing the true payout.
025
Yield
The net profit generated from your total wagers, expressed as a percentage.
